Output 20daee83eaf0bcefa4ae525cf609eaa38b5f0ea4024cffdcd9c8eb256aa8b673:1

value
18280715
script pubkey
OP_0 OP_PUSHBYTES_20 8af603bb1485bd9db552de9d344e16b1fe39b0bc
address
bc1q3tmq8wc5sk7emd2jm6wngnskk8lrnv9ug5ds7d
transaction
20daee83eaf0bcefa4ae525cf609eaa38b5f0ea4024cffdcd9c8eb256aa8b673
confirmations
288719
spent
true